We are seeking a Pediatric Hospitalist Physician for a 10-day assignment with our client in North Carolina, starting Nov 18, 2026. This role involves 24-hour shifts, covering ED call and conducting rounds on the floor, while managing an average of five patients within a unit. Responsibilities and Duties Provide 24-hour ED call coverage. Conduct daily rounds on the pediatric floor. Manage patient care for approximately five patients within a unit. Additional Information Board Certified in Pediatrics and Pediatric Hospital Medicine. EMR: Epic Work in an Inpatient/ED setting at a Trauma Center. Call Schedule: 24-hour ED call. Patient Volume: Average of 5 patients on the unit at any given time. Benefits Strong compensation Travel-related expenses covered A-rated medical malpractice insurance provided Dedicated recruiter for future travel opportunities
